    Pharyngitis and esophageal cancer will have difficulty swallowing, especially when eating hard food, the throat will emit a foreign body sensation, which is easy for people to confuse, how to distinguish, there are the following:

    1. **Different

    Pharyngitis is a nonspecific inflammation caused by a variety of microbial infections that can occur alone or in combination with other diseases. The main factors that predispose to pharyngitis are viral and bacterial infections, usually through direct sexual transmission through droplets. Esophageal cancer is a malignant tumor, which generally occurs in men over 40 years old, and the most direct factors that induce esophageal cancer are genetics, changes in lifestyle and diet, and exposure to toxic chemicals.

    2. The symptoms are different

    Esophageal cancer can be divided into early and middle and advanced stages according to different conditions, and the symptoms in the early stage are not obvious, and the symptoms that appear are a foreign body sensation in the throat. As the disease progresses, once it enters the middle and advanced stages, it will invade the trachea and bronchi, resulting in dysphagia, generalized edema, and respiratory tract infection. Symptoms of pharyngitis can cause discomfort in the throat, pain, itching, burning, coughing, and thickening of the mucous membranes.

    3. The methods are different

    The method of pharyngitis is relatively simple, mainly to take anti-inflammatory** and local**, as long as the inflammation is eliminated, the symptoms will be relieved. Methods of esophageal cancer are divided into surgery, radioactivity, and chemistry.

    1. The difference between pharyngitis and esophageal cancer.

    1. Symptoms of pharyngeal discomfort can occur in the early stage of esophageal cancer and chronic pharyngitis, but the symptoms of pharyngeal discomfort in the early stage of esophageal cancer before dysphagia are mostly manifested as dryness and tightness of the pharynx, and often retrosternal pressure, fullness and belching. Chronic pharyngitis is a chronic inflammation of the pharyngeal mucosa, and its pharyngeal discomfort is mainly dryness, itching, burning sensation, etc., and these symptoms can lead to frequent coughing in patients. This is one of the differences between pharyngitis and esophageal cancer.

    2. Both esophageal cancer and pharyngitis have a foreign body sensation in the throat, but the throat foreign body sensation in chronic pharyngitis is obvious when it is quiet, it decreases or disappears when eating, and it appears again after eating, and there is no sense of obstruction when eating; Esophageal cancer, on the other hand, is a foreign body sensation when swallowing, often accompanied by retrosternal pain and burning. This is also the difference between pharyngitis and esophageal cancer.
